Output 42f26145bf596e55408ecb44e7e585675facd4dc5886cc0ba5c51ba12685441d:0

value
2408520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c40a7713a71a3b89f74dbd14fd47e981675458d OP_EQUAL
address
3Qgof8R4nNJ563xayRs9pW5wy1VyNPYGz6
transaction
42f26145bf596e55408ecb44e7e585675facd4dc5886cc0ba5c51ba12685441d
confirmations
270690
spent
true